This role requires an analytical and strategic problem solver who can collect, analyze, derive insights, and offer conclusions and recommendations on data from a variety of sources via internal databases and external tools. This person loves to dig into data to understand an audience’s motivations, behaviors, and attributes in order to help advise marketing strategy. Responsibilities: - Builds easy-to-consume ongoing dashboards and measurement plans; monitors and shares insights at a regular cadence throughout the year - Partners with social team to build ad-hoc analyses such as social listening, audience segmentation, competitive analyses - Present and communicate findings to multi-functional teams and management in order to drive business decisions - Strives to ladder up social critical metrics to broader business objectives

Minimum Qualifications

Minimum Qualifications
  • 5+ years of Experience with social listening, including audience and sentiment analysis.
  • Experience with social analytics through native and third-party tools for social platforms such as Facebook, Instagram, X/Twitter, Youtube, Sprinklr, Tubular, ListenFirst, Talkwalker, etc.
  • Experience with data visualization/business intelligence tools like Tableau.

  • At Apple, base pay is one part of our total compensation package and is determined within a range. This provides the opportunity to progress as you grow and develop within a role. The base pay range for this role is between $115,100 and $173,300, and your base pay will depend on your skills, qualifications, experience, and location.

    Apple employees also have the opportunity to become an Apple shareholder through participation in Apple’s discretionary employee stock programs. Apple employees are eligible for discretionary restricted stock unit awards, and can purchase Apple stock at a discount if voluntarily participating in Apple’s Employee Stock Purchase Plan. You’ll also receive benefits including: Comprehensive medical and dental coverage, retirement benefits, a range of discounted products and free services, and for formal education related to advancing your career at Apple, reimbursement for certain educational expenses — including tuition.
